What affects the price

Roof repair costs depend on a few key factors. First, the size of the damaged area matters, as does the specific type of roofing material you have, like shingles, tile, or metal. If there is underlying structural rot or water damage to the wood decking, that adds to the scope of work. Accessibility also plays a role—steep roofs or those requiring specialized equipment to reach safely can increase labor time. We also consider the complexity of the vents, chimneys, or skylights involved in the repair.

Asphalt shingle roofs are the most common residential choice due to their versatility and ease of installation. You need repair when shingles lose their protective granules or show signs of curling edges. Replacing damaged shingles promptly prevents rot in the wood decking beneath. What is TPO roofing and is it suitable for Bellevue homes?

TPO, or thermoplastic polyolefin, is a single-ply roofing membrane often used on commercial buildings or low-slope residential roofs. It's known for its durability and energy efficiency, reflecting sunlight to keep buildings cooler. While asphalt shingles are common for sloped roofs in Bellevue, TPO can be a good option for flat or nearly flat sections of your home. When is roofing tar the right solution for a repair?

Roofing tar is typically used for small, temporary repairs, often to seal minor cracks or seal around flashing. It's not usually a permanent fix for significant damage on an asphalt shingle roof. For lasting repairs, pros will often use specialized roofing sealants and materials.
